Základná komunikácia pre správu balíkov
Vo svete vývoja softvéru je správa balíkov každodennou úlohou mnohých vývojárov. Či už ide o riešenie problémov so závislosťami, aktualizáciu knižníc alebo jednoducho udržiavanie aktuálnych informácií o najnovších vydaniach, vedieť, ako efektívne komunikovať s vlastníkmi balíkov, je kľúčové. Táto zručnosť sa stáva ešte dôležitejšou pri používaní logických aplikácií na automatizáciu týchto interakcií, čo umožňuje štruktúrovanejší a efektívnejší prístup.
Používanie logickej aplikácie na odosielanie e-mailov vlastníkom balíkov sa teoreticky môže zdať jednoduché, ale v praxi si vyžaduje dôkladné pochopenie konfigurácie aplikácie, protokolov odosielania e-mailov a osvedčených postupov, aby sa zabezpečilo, že vaša správa dorazí na miesto určenia a dostane požadovanú odpoveď. Cieľom tohto článku je poskytnúť nástroje a znalosti potrebné na efektívne nadviazanie tejto komunikácie a poukázať na kroky, ktoré treba podniknúť, a na úskalia, ktorým sa treba vyhnúť.
objednať | Popis |
---|---|
SMTPClient | Inicializuje klienta SMTP na odosielanie e-mailov. |
Connect | Vytvorí spojenie so serverom SMTP. |
SetFrom | Nastaví e-mailovú adresu odosielateľa. |
AddRecipient | Pridá e-mailovú adresu príjemcu. |
SendEmail | Odošle e-mail príjemcovi. |
Efektívne stratégie na kontaktovanie vlastníkov balíkov
Odoslanie e-mailu na kontaktovanie vlastníka softvérového balíka sa môže zdať jednoduché, ale je potrebné zvážiť niekoľko faktorov, aby ste zvýšili svoje šance na pozitívnu odpoveď. Po prvé, je nevyhnutné preskúmať a pochopiť príslušný balík. Znamená to poznať jeho funkciu, bežné používanie a čo je najdôležitejšie, najnovšie príspevky alebo aktualizácie balíka. Takéto znalosti nielen ukazujú váš záujem a úctu k práci majiteľa, ale tiež vám umožňujú formulovať relevantné otázky alebo požiadavky, ktoré s väčšou pravdepodobnosťou iniciujú produktívny rozhovor.
Ďalej je rozhodujúce prispôsobenie vašej správy. To znamená ísť nad rámec všeobecnej šablóny e-mailu. Uveďte konkrétne podrobnosti o balíku, ktorý vás zaujíma, alebo konkrétne problémy, s ktorými sa stretávate. To dokazuje, že ste si našli čas na pochopenie práce vlastníka a neposielate mu všeobecnú správu. Okrem toho buďte vo svojej komunikácii jasní a struční. Majitelia balíkov sú často veľmi žiadaní; je preto pravdepodobnejšie, že sa prečíta a zohľadní priama a dobre štruktúrovaná správa. Na záver nezabudnite uviesť svoje kontaktné údaje a vyjadriť vďaku za ich prácu, ktorá je vždy ocenená.
Konfigurácia odosielania e-mailov cez SMTP
Python s smtplib
import smtplib
server = smtplib.SMTP('smtp.exemple.com', 587)
server.starttls()
server.login("votre_email@exemple.com", "votre_mot_de_passe")
subject = "Contact propriétaire du package"
body = "Bonjour,\\n\\nJe souhaite vous contacter concernant votre package. Merci de me revenir.\\nCordialement."
message = f"Subject: {subject}\\n\\n{body}"
server.sendmail("votre_email@exemple.com", "destinataire@exemple.com", message)
server.quit()
Optimalizujte komunikáciu s autormi balíkov
V ekosystéme vývoja softvéru môže byť úspešné nadviazanie efektívnej komunikácie s vlastníkmi balíkov rozhodujúcim faktorom pri rýchlom riešení problémov, získavaní ďalších funkcií alebo dokonca prispievaní k zlepšeniu projektu. Je preto kľúčové pristupovať k tejto komunikácii taktne a pripravene. Identifikácia správneho kanála na kontaktovanie vlastníka je prvým krokom; či už prostredníctvom úložiska zdrojového kódu, vyhradených diskusných fór alebo priamo e-mailom. To do značnej miery závisí od preferencií vlastníka a komunity obklopujúcej balík.
Po identifikácii kanála je ďalším krokom príprava vašej správy. Je dôležité, aby ste sa v krátkosti predstavili a uviedli dôvod vášho kontaktu, či už ide o požiadavku na funkciu, hlásenie chyby alebo návrh príspevku. Poskytnutie jasného kontextu vrátane príkladov kódu, protokolov chýb alebo snímok obrazovky môže vlastníkovi výrazne pomôcť pochopiť váš dopyt a efektívne naň reagovať. Nevyhnutná je aj trpezlivosť; Vlastníci balíkov často riadia tieto projekty vo svojom vlastnom čase, takže ich odpoveď môže byť oneskorená. Rešpektovanie tohto času a ich oddanosť projektu posilní vaše šance na vybudovanie pozitívneho vzťahu.
Časté otázky o komunikácii s vlastníkmi balíkov
- otázka: Ako nájdem kontaktné informácie na vlastníka balíka?
- odpoveď: Skontrolujte dokumentáciu balíka, súbor README alebo stránku projektu na platformách ako GitHub, kde sú často uvedené kontaktné údaje alebo kontaktné metódy.
- otázka: Aký je najlepší spôsob, ako kontaktovať vlastníka balíka?
- odpoveď: Závisí to od preferencií majiteľa; niektorí uprednostňujú e-mail, zatiaľ čo iní lepšie reagujú na platformách na správu zdrojového kódu, ako sú GitHub alebo GitLab.
- otázka: Mám pri prvom kontakte uviesť technické podrobnosti?
- odpoveď: Áno, poskytnutie technických podrobností môže vlastníkovi pomôcť rýchlo pochopiť kontext vašej žiadosti.
- otázka: Čo mám robiť, ak nedostanem odpoveď na svoj e-mail?
- odpoveď: Počkajte niekoľko dní a skúste iný spôsob kontaktu, ak je k dispozícii. Vlastníci balíkov môžu byť zaneprázdnení alebo dostávajú veľké množstvo správ.
- otázka: Je prijateľné znova kontaktovať vlastníka, ak je moja žiadosť naliehavá?
- odpoveď: Áno, ale uistite sa, že medzi kontaktmi ponecháte primeraný interval a vysvetlite, prečo je vaša žiadosť naliehavá.
- otázka: Ako môžem zvýšiť svoje šance na odpoveď?
- odpoveď: Správajte sa jasne, stručne a profesionálne a uveďte čo najviac relevantného kontextu.
- otázka: Je možné prispieť do balíka, ak mám návrhy na zlepšenie?
- odpoveď: Áno, väčšina vlastníkov balíkov víta príspevky. Vo svojom príspevku uveďte svoj záujem prispieť.
- otázka: Musím pred odoslaním opráv chýb alebo návrhov funkcií čakať na povolenie?
- odpoveď: Pred odoslaním žiadostí o stiahnutie je najlepšie prediskutovať svoj návrh s vlastníkom, najmä ak zahŕňa veľké zmeny.
- otázka: Ako sa môžem efektívne prezentovať vo svojej správe majiteľovi?
- odpoveď: Uveďte svoje meno, stručne vysvetlite svoje skúsenosti s balíkom a uveďte predmet správy.
Kľúče k úspešnej komunikácii s vlastníkmi balíkov
Úspešná komunikácia s vlastníkmi softvérových balíkov je kľúčovým, často prehliadaným aspektom vývoja softvéru. Pochopenie toho, ako efektívne kontaktovať autorov balíkov prostredníctvom logických aplikácií, je nevyhnutné na riešenie problémov, navrhovanie zlepšení alebo dokonca ponúkanie príspevkov. Tento článok zdôraznil dôležitosť prípravy, prispôsobenia správy a trpezlivosti. Premysleným a zdvorilým prístupom môžu vývojári získať nielen potrebnú pomoc, ale aj nadviazať pozitívne pracovné vzťahy s autormi balíkov. Pamätajte, že za každým balíkom je oddaný jednotlivec alebo tím, ktorý si zaslúži uznanie a rešpekt za svoju prácu.